The Full Take
The Dagobah Jedi Training Diorama nails the moment: Luke inverted, Yoda perched, the X-wing half-swallowed by a bog that shouldn't work in plastic but does. At $89.99 for a thousand pieces of dense, layered environment building, the price is the first thing that stands out — this is one of the rare sets where LEGO® left margin on the table. The diorama format means it's finished the second you place it on a shelf, no backdrop needed. Where it slips is what you don't get: three minifigs and a relatively contained scene feel thin against the box's promise. Still, the overall B holds because the strengths are real and the weaknesses are minor irritants rather than dealbreakers.
